This painting, titled Education of Achilles, is by the Italian artist Pompeo Girolamo Batoni (1708-1787) in the Uffizi Gallery, Florence. Achilles is at right and is being taught by Chiron. In Greek mythology, Achilles was the famed Greek hero of the Trojan War, the Greek who slew the Trojan prince Hector. Chiron was considered the oldest and wisest of the Centaurs, a tribe of beings that were half-horse and half men that were represented as given to violence. Chiron, however, was not - he was considered wise and kind and with a gift for healing and music. He was also respected as a teacher, and among his pupils, in addition to Achilles, were Asclepius, Aeneas, and Theseus.
